A blinking green light that lets you know that your Nest thermostat is updating or installing software. This flashing green light could also mean that your thermostat is restarting or maybe just starting up. Either way, there is no need to worry when you see the flashing green light on your thermostat.Manually Fully Charge the Device. Manually charging …Nest Thermostat Flashing Green Light: How to Fix. I did a power off reset (hold button on side for 30 seconds) and while the blinking LED turned all sorts of pretty colors (green, orange, red in ...Remove the Nest thermostat's display from the base. Then insert a USB cable into the USB port and the back of the thermostat's display. Put the other end of the USB cable in a charger and plug it into a power outlet. Avoid using a computer to charge your Nest thermostat. The Nest thermostat screen should now turn on.When your Nest thermostat is in learning mode, it may display a Nest Blinking Green light. Scroll down to "Doorbell press notifications".A blinking green light indicates that your thermostat is receiving a Google software update. This is completely normal, and it should only take a few minutes to complete. However, there may be a problem if the light continues to blink after several minutes or if you see a steady green light instead of a flashing light.A blinking yellow light means that your Google Nest Doorbell (wired) isn ... g e universal remote cl3 codes Sep 3, 2023 · Nest Thermostat Blinking Green and Yellow Light Combination. When a Nest blinks yellow and green lights simultaneously, the device must be charged or has a minor maintenance issue. Follow these steps to resolve the combination of blinking green and yellow lights: Remove the Nest display from the attached base. You can check the battery level by tapping on the edge of the nest thermostat.Learn how to set up your device. 4 blue lights slowly pulse. Google Home needs to be verified by you. 4 white lights spin clockwise. Google Home is connecting to Wi-Fi. White lights light up from top to bottom. Google Home is downloading an update. 6 white lights spin clockwise. Google Home is installing an update.
